Patent number: 11955379Abstract: A metal adhesion layer may be formed on a bottom and a sidewall of a trench prior to formation of a metal plug in the trench. A plasma may be used to modify the phase composition of the metal adhesion layer to increase adhesion between the metal adhesion layer and the metal plug. In particular, the plasma may cause a shift or transformation of the phase composition of the metal adhesion layer to cause the metal adhesion layer to be composed of a (111) dominant phase. Patent number: 11650948Abstract: In a method for sending a server identifier to a KVM switch, a management processor of a server determines that a push button on an exterior surface of the server has been pushed. In response to determining that the push button has been pushed, the management processor generates a displayable image containing a server identifier for the server, includes the displayable image in a network message, and broadcasts the network message to a local network that includes the server and a KVM switch. In one example, the method also includes receiving the server button message at the KVM switch when the KVM switch is not switched to enable the server to control a video port of the KVM switch, and in response to receiving the server button message at the KVM switch, sending the displayable image to a monitor via the video port. Patent number: 11132432Abstract: Systems and methods described herein provide tactile challenge-response tests for limiting access to electronic resources associated with a computing system. When a user requests access an electronic resource, the system activates an alternating voltage in an electrode layer for a display associated with the system to generate an electrovibrational pattern on the display and prompting the user to perform a touch gesture upon the affected region of the display to allow the user to perceive the electrovibrational pattern via the user's sense of touch. Next, the computing system renders multiple different visual patterns on the display and prompts the user to select the visual pattern that matches the electrovibrational pattern. Patent number: 10228445Abstract: A computer broadcasts a tier 1 signal from a target device and records transmission data of the broadcast. The computer detects the tier 1 signal at nearby propagator devices and records additional transmission data before determining whether a propagation limit has been reached. Based on not reaching the propagation limit, the computer instructs the nearby propagator devices to broadcast a tier 2 signal. The computer records further transmission data at other nearby propagator devices detecting the tier 2 signal and, again, determines whether the propagation limit has been reached. Based on determining that the propagation limit has been reached, the computer filters outliers from all the transmission data and determines the precise location of the target device. Patent number: 10216617Abstract: A method to detect and diagnose where an error occurs in a source code that is associated with a software program or a website is provided. The method may include receiving a log report associated with the software program or the website, whereby by the log report is sent based on a hidden tag associated with the software program or the website. The method may also include analyzing the received log report. The method may further include detecting at least one error based on the analysis of the received log report. Patent number: 9858129Abstract: Embodiments of the present invention provide a method and system for a dynamic copy-and-paste operation on a graphical user interface. Initially, a first application having a set of content to copy is identified. An indication to copy a subset of content from the first application to a second application is received. The second application has a predefined category. A communication channel is established between the first and second applications. A portion of content to copy from the first application to the second application is determined.
